Simon Taylor is back in London this week with some amazing returning guests:
- Richard Crook - Director of Lab577
- Vinay Gupta - CEO of Mattereum
Together they talk about the latest in blockchain, Bitcoin and Crypto news including:
- Ethereum's Istanbul hard fork release date is confirmed by core developer (01:46)
- Bakkt's monthly bitcoin futures hit all-time-high of $15M (08:09)
- The UN accuses North Korea of laundering money through a blockchain firm (15:48)
- FBI Director says crypto is a ‘significant issue’ for law enforcement (22:00)
- Ray Dalio writes about the financial system and why he thinks it's broken (34:16)
